Yamaha now has a “complete package” in MotoGP

The Frenchman qualified on pole for the 23-lap race in Mugello and fought off early resistance from Pramacs Johann Zarco, who became dominant for leader Francesco Bagnaia to his third win of the year after falling on the second lap.

It did so despite the significant top speed penalty that Yamaha will bring in 2021, but marks the second track this year – including Qatar – marked by a long straight and expected to be a Ducati stronghold on which Yamaha has triumphed.

A major update for Yamaha at Mugello was the introduction of its front holeshot device, which caused Quartararo – who now leads the championship with 24 points – to lose just one position at the start of the race last Sunday.

When asked by Motorsport.com if Yamaha now has a full package, he said, “Yes, I think we have a full package.

“I think OK, the top speed isn’t the best, but we actually won on two tracks [suited to] Ducatis.

“Everyone said the Ducati [would be dominant] in Qatar the Ducati [would be dominant] Here. But actually nobody expected to have a Yamaha, a KTM and a Suzuki on the podium today.

“I think what we missed was the front [start] Device because our starts were terrible and we have improved a lot.

“So I think that the top speed is not so important for a lap and I think that for the race I have taken the confidence that we can do without top speed without top speed.

“But our bike runs extremely well, I have a really good feeling up front. And in the end there aren’t many tracks with a long straight, so we’ll see in Barcelona that I was really good there too.”

Team-mate Maverick Vinales experienced a tough race from 13th on the grid after a controversial qualifying.

Vinales recovered to eighth place in the race and blamed his choice of the medium-sized front tire for his problems.

“I really thought the result would be very different because it’s a track that I like, a track that I feel good on,” said Vinales.

“Somehow I lost the feeling after FP1. The only thing I changed from FP1 to FP2 is the front tire, I just went to medium and then the problems started.

“Well, I don’t know why we didn’t try the soft front again. I think we didn’t pay enough attention to it because in FP1 the first touch was fantastic, I got 1: 47.1s in just six minutes made.” Round.

“Well, basically it looks like I’ve lost a lot of rotation. So we have to check that, we have to analyze.

“On the one hand it is difficult because I get a bad result, but on the other hand it is positive because we have data from FP1 to understand why.

“That’s the most important thing. We have the data that we need to analyze and we have a man on our team who wins.”
